Output 638d7538bd708e3514fc7fe4f23caf899059ea0d418cc832d53ee33f73fde814:62

value
1907004
script pubkey
OP_0 OP_PUSHBYTES_20 31c0af95f8459ab3a0e3fb393a16246c3afaadb6
address
bc1qx8q2l90cgkdt8g8rlvun593ydsa04tdkqxal2e
transaction
638d7538bd708e3514fc7fe4f23caf899059ea0d418cc832d53ee33f73fde814
spent
true